Environmental LawyerMarshall always wanted to be an Environmental Lawyer, but had to work at other places when he couldn't get a job at an Environmental Law Firm. He worked shortly at Nicholson, Hewitt & West. He later took a job at Goliath National Bank. He worked at GNB for a few years but quit in The Exploding Meatball Sub.

Arthur Hobbs was Marshall Eriksen's boss at certain points during his career as a corporate lawyer. He has a high position at Goliath National Bank as Barney can be fired by him even though Barney is in the Management Team.

Victoria is the first serious girlfriend Ted gets in the series. She shows up in mid-season one and stays around for most of the remaining episodes of the season until she gets a baking scholarship in Germany.
Don is introduced as Robin's new love interest after she and Barney break up and "the guy she's supposed to marry". He left after accepting the same job opportunity that Robin turned down in order to be with him.

Marshall and Ted were roommates in college who had little in common until they were forced to spend hours together in a car ride to and from school. After that, Marshall and Ted were nearly as inseparable as Marshall and Lily, becoming “best bros” for life. The three of them also spend a lot of time with their friends Robin and Barney, especially at MacLaren’s Pub.
Personality… polite and sensitive. Though he is arguably the kindest member of the group, he never shies away from a spirited debate, usually shouting “Lawyered!” if (well, “when”) he wins. While Marshall is a very confident person when he knows that he’s good at something, he can also be self-conscious and insecure about other things. But he loves Lily and the rest of the gang, and he would do anything for any one of them.
